Management Meeting Minutes — Supplier Renewal

Present: Varga, Ellsmoor, Prin. Topic: Tallowbrook contract renewal. Agreed: extend twelve months, renegotiate volume breaks, drop expedite clause. Varga to draft terms by Friday. Prin to brief sales leads on pricing impact. Next review in six weeks. The following point was recorded for restricted circulation.

board note of tagug-hahag: Praionax Logistics is in early talks to buy Julaxek Group for about $36.3 million. The Julmir launch date is March 1, and nothing goes to the press before then.

Quarterly Planning Note — Q3

Welcome aboard. The main open item this quarter is the term sheet from Corvane Systems covering joint distribution of the Pellar analytics suite. Their draft proposes a three-year exclusivity window and a revenue split weighted toward year one. Legal has flagged the termination clause as unusually broad; Ines Radek is preparing a counterproposal. Background on our position is summarized below.

internal memo for tagef-hadup: Gross margin on Ulaath came in at 15 percent against a plan of 5 percent. Only 7 of the 120 pilot accounts renewed Ulaath, so a churn review is set for October 15.

The `/orders/cutoff` endpoint on the Crumbline service enforces the bakery's order-cutoff rule: orders placed after 14:00 local time roll to the next production day, and the response includes the adjusted fulfillment date. Release managers should verify the cutoff constant before each deploy, since it is read at startup only. Requests must authenticate against the internal Ovenward gateway using the key that follows.

API key for bageg-kajef: vxb2-ss

## Per-tenant rate quotas

Plugins on the Hollowgate platform get 600 requests/minute per tenant. Exceeding the quota returns a 429 with a retry-after header — honor it, don't retry blindly. Quotas reset on the minute boundary. To inspect your current usage via the quota endpoint, authenticate with the bearer token below.

session JWT of yaguf-tahop = eyJhbGciOiJIUzI1NiIsInR5cCI6IkpXVCJ9.eyJzdWIiOiIIvtUmFqQ_4In0.rjsW2NuF59R8